High Current Synchronous Buck Controller
GENERAL DESCRIPTION
The ML4903 high current synchronous buck controller
provides high efficiency DC/DC conversion to generate
V
CCP
for processors such as the Pentium
®
Pro and Pentium
II from Intel
®
.
The ML4903 controller, when combined with two external
MOSFETs, generates output voltages between 1.8V and
3.5V from a 12V supply. The output voltage is selected via
an internal 2 chord 4-bit DAC. In the upper range, the
output can be set between 2.1V and 3.5V in 100mV steps.
In the lower range, the output can be set between 1.8V
and 2.05V in 50mV steps. Output currents in excess of
20A can be attained at efficiencies greater than 80%.
The ML4903 can be enabled/disabled via the
SHDN
pin.
While disabled, the output of the regulator is completely
isolated from the circuit’s input supply. The ML4903
employs fixed-frequency PWM control combined with a
sophisticated control loop enhancement circuit to provide
excellent load transient response.
FEATURES
s
Designed to meet Pentium Pro and Pentium II VRM
power supply requirements
DC regulation to +1% maximum
Proprietary circuitry provides transient response of ±5%
maximum over a 0A to 14A load range
Programmable output voltage (1.8V to 3.5V) is set by
an onboard 2 chord 4-bit DAC
Synchronous buck topology for maximum power
conversion efficiency
Fixed frequency operation for easier system integration
Integrated anti-shootthrough logic, short circuit
protection, shutdown, and UV lockout
